Legendary value investor Marty Whitman started his investment firm at the age of 60. He is still going strong. His shareholder letters are sharp and insightful, a very good read to those who like to learn. This is the portfolio update of his fund as of 4/30/2010.

Third Avenue Value Fund did not have new positions in the last quarter. It did eliminated a few positions. To Marty Whitman and his co-manager Ian Lapey, MBIA and Ambac now are faced to the threat of permanent impairment. Please read the shareholder letter for details.

Martin Whitman sells AVX Corp., MBIA Inc., Ambac Financial Group Inc., Omega Flex Inc. during the 3-months ended 04/30/2010, according to the most recent filings of his investment company, Third Avenue Value Fund. Martin Whitman owns 50 stocks with a total value of $5.6 billion. These are the details of the buys and sells.

These are the top 5 holdings of Martin Whitman

  1. CHEUNG KONG HOLDINGS (CHEUY.PK) - 53,819,000 shares, 13.36% of the total portfolio.
  2. TOYOTA INDUSTRIES CP (TYIDF.PK) - 17,400,700 shares, 10.22% of the total portfolio. Shares reduced by 6.33%
  3. POSCO (PKX) - 3,500,000 shares, 7.9% of the total portfolio.
  4. WHEELOCK & CO LTD HK (WHLKF.PK) - 87,069,500 shares, 5.45% of the total portfolio.
  5. Brookfield Asset Management Inc. Ltd. (BAM) - 10,000,000 shares, 5.1% of the total portfolio.


Reduced: Cimarex Energy Co. (XEC, Financial)

Martin Whitman reduced to his holdings in Cimarex Energy Co. by 32.56%. His sale prices were between $49.21 and $67.44, with an estimated average price of $59.57. The impact to his portfolio due to this sale was -0.6%. Martin Whitman still held 1,349,204 shares as of 04/30/2010.

Cimarex Energy is an independent oil and gas exploration and production company focused on increasing shareholder value through strategies linked to generating attractive economic returns on capital employed and profitable growth in per-share reserves, production, and cash flow. Cimarex Energy Co. has a market cap of $6.04 billion; its shares were traded at around $71.95 with a P/E ratio of 16.7 and P/S ratio of 5.9. The dividend yield of Cimarex Energy Co. stocks is 0.4%.

Sold Out: AVX Corp. (AVX, Financial)

Martin Whitman sold out his holdings in Avx Corp.. His sale prices were between $11.75 and $15.5, with an estimated average price of $13.56.

AVX Corporation is a worldwide manufacturer and supplier of a broad line of passive electronic components and related products. Avx Corp. has a market cap of $2.31 billion; its shares were traded at around $13.56 with a P/E ratio of 16.1 and P/S ratio of 1.9. The dividend yield of Avx Corp. stocks is 1.3%.

Sold Out: MBIA Inc. (MBI, Financial)

Martin Whitman sold out his holdings in Mbia Inc.. His sale prices were between $4.75 and $10.55, with an estimated average price of $6.37.

MBIA Incorporated is engaged in providing financial guaranteeinsurance and investment management and financial services to public finance clients and financial institutions on a global basis. Mbia Inc. has a market cap of $1.22 billion; its shares were traded at around $5.96 with and P/S ratio of 0.4.

Sold Out: Ambac Financial Group Inc. (ABK, Financial)

Martin Whitman sold out his holdings in Ambac Financial Group Inc.. His sale prices were between $0.52 and $2.25, with an estimated average price of $0.95.

Ambac Financial Group, Inc. is a holding company whose subsidiaries provide financial guarantee products and other financial services to clients in both the public and private sectors around the world. Ambac Financial Group Inc. has a market cap of $218.9 million; its shares were traded at around $0.7591 with and P/S ratio of 0.1.

Sold Out: Omega Flex Inc. (OFLX, Financial)

Martin Whitman sold out his holdings in Omega Flex Inc.. His sale prices were between $10.1 and $12.09, with an estimated average price of $10.83.

Omega Flex is engaged in the manufacture and sale of flexible metal hose for applications in conveying various liquids and gases within a number of industries. Omega Flex Inc. has a market cap of $125.1 million; its shares were traded at around $12.4 with a P/E ratio of 24.9 and P/S ratio of 2.8.
